As one of the smallest spaces in your home, the bathroom can simply become inundated with things, especially since we tend to accumulate adequate towels, makeup and toiletries in recent times. Instead of leaving a cluttered mess on your own countertop, circumvent it by adding a little bit of extra storage.One of the easiest ways to bring organization to your bathrooms is by buying a vanity with plenty connected with cabinets and drawers. Oftentimes a bathroom is too small to carry a freestanding cabinet or maybe a wall unit, so having a excellent bathroom vanity is important. To ensure that small items don’t get lost from the shuffle, use cabinet and compartment organizers or baskets in addition to bins, and if space is actually tight, store only frequently used items inside bathroom itself; all the rest, including extra towels along with less-used accessories, can be placed in a very linen closet or guests bathroom. If you still don’t have sufficient space, you can use your countertop, but add trays, baskets, canisters and jars and keep products organized yet available.For those blessed having extra space, there are several ways to add more storage for a bathroom. A double vanity is obviously a popular choice, especially since two sinks are preferred. Wall shelves are a sensible way to add storage without burning valuable floor space, and rolling carts and cabinets might be moved out when living space gets tight. Makeup vanities are typically popular for storing cosmetics, and tall bathroom cabinets are perfect for extra linens, medications and hair components like hair dryers as well as straighteners.
